Anybody knows the meaning of Column F/S, L/D  (see attachment)  :

Lobby : Document management / List :  Document Overview

Columns :

  • DT/CR : Date Created
  • F/S  Related ; check in/ check out. When it is orange ? Red : check in
  • L/D ?
  • O/C : Object Connected (Red : Object connected Missing)

Correct F/S stands for File Status (Checked In/Out/In Progress) = Green is checked in

L/D stands for late document (where planned finish date < today) = Red is late

O/C = Object Connected (because every document should be connected to something)

The Document Actions element displays the ‘overview’ of these actions
